Grange Farm Café, Hasketon
Farm café near Woodbridge with a farm shop, welly throwing in the field, shaded outdoor tables and generous fresh food.

Restaurants · Woodbridge
Getting out of town to a quiet country spot pays off here — big windows look onto well-kept gardens, tables are spaced generously enough that a pram isn't in anyone's way, and the atmosphere stays relaxed rather than hushed. Roasts arrive plentiful with separately served vegetables including cauliflower cheese, the lamb shank pie has properly made pastry, and the sticky toffee pudding gets talked about long afterwards; the kitchen is happy to tweak dishes for fussy eaters. There's a kids' menu, high chairs, garden seating and ample free parking with a couple of EV charging points. Staff are friendly and attentive without hovering, though service can be slow to start and larger groups have seen orders muddled — worth flagging if you're on a tight nap-window schedule. One family called it simply "the perfect way to spend Mother's Day".
